    Who is Dr. Herbig, Family Medicine Specialist in Kearney, NE?

    Dr. Amy Herbig, MD is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Kearney, NE with 2 additional practice locations. She has been practicing for over 16 years and is board certified by the American Board of Family Medicine. Dr. Herbig completed her residency at Univ Of Ne Med Ctr, Family Medicine. Dr. Herbig is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Herbig’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Amy Herbig's specialty?

    Dr. Herbig is a Family Medicine Specialist near Kearney, NE.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.     Is this Dr. Amy Herbig aff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Herbig is affiliated with Bryan Health Kearney Regional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
